Output 504102064e2c320c3ef17d8016598a7608b38b53c064d3bae76d0e2745e642f1:8

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5506e9f36e72784b2f3d383bdd22efaa1031bc99 OP_EQUAL
address
39SbeEVk4WqMNgGBNUdvRVcxsdxK7HH4r7
transaction
504102064e2c320c3ef17d8016598a7608b38b53c064d3bae76d0e2745e642f1
spent
true